PARLIAMENTARY QUESTION
B/1082

The Honourable First Member for Beau Bassin and Petite Rivière
(Mr Bhagwan)

To ask the Honourable Prime Minister, Minister of Home Affairs, External


Communications and National Development Unit, Minister of Finance and
Economic Development –

Whether, in regard to Mr K. A., Senior Adviser at the Prime Minister’s


Office, he will state the parastatal bodies and Government-owned
companies of which he is either a member or the chairperson, indicating in
each case the (a) remuneration drawn (b) number of overseas missions
effected since his appointment to date, indicating in each case the (i)
countries visited and (ii) cost thereof in terms of airfares and per diem and
other allowances drawn?

REPLY

Madam Speaker,

Mr K. A., Senior Adviser in my Office is currently the Chairperson of


the following three Government-Owned Companies:

(i) Airports of Mauritius Ltd;


(ii) Airport of Rodrigues Ltd and
(iii) Airport Terminal Operations Ltd.

Mr K. A. is also a Board Director of the Mauritius Duty Free Paradise


Co Ltd. and Rodrigues Duty Free Paradise Co. Ltd.
Madam Speaker,

In regard to part (a) of the Question, the remuneration of the


Chairperson and Board Directors of Government-Owned Companies is
published in the annual report of these companies.

Madam Speaker,

In regard to part (b) of the Question, I am informed that Mr K. A. has


undertaken one official mission overseas to France on behalf of the Airport
Terminal Operations Ltd. The cost of airfares amounted to Rs 160,494 and
he was paid an amount of Rs 30,582 for hotel accommodation only. No
per diem was paid.
